Ministry of New and Renewable Energy Union MoS Shri Shripad Naik visits flood-affected villages in Kapurthala, assures continued Central support Posted On: 07 OCT 2025 7:37PM by PIB Chandigarh Minister of State for Power and New & Renewable Energy, Shri Shripad Yesso Naik, today visited Bhulath and Sultanpur Tehsils of Kapurthala district as part of his two-day tour of Punjab to review relief and rehabilitation efforts in flood-affected areas. On the first day of his visit, the Hon’ble Minister visited Gurudwara Shri Ber Sahib, Sultanpur Lodhi, seeking blessings for the welfare of the people of Punjab and in the afternoon, he undertook a detailed tour of the flood-hit villages. In the evening, he conducted detailed Review Meeting at DC office which was attended by Dy Commissioner, Kapurthala, SSP, Kapurthala and all the senior officers and officials of District Administration. The progress of flood relief work and assessment of damage of houses, fields and livestock was reviewed and necessary instructions were given. He urged the district administration to keep up the good work and to make best efforts for timely disbursal of compensation to the flood affected families.On second day of his visit, Hon’ble Minister visited Amritpur, Rajewal and Bhandal Bet villages of Bhulath and Sultanpur Lodhi Tehsils. In these villages, Hon’ble Minister met affected families, farmers, women and vulnerable groups, listened to their concerns, and assured them of sustained relief measures. The Minister also interacted with local Panchayat members and district officials including SDM of Sultanpur and Kapurthala and other officials to review ongoing rehabilitation work. At Amritpur, Hon’ble Minister distributed kits containing ration to flood affected families. At Rajewal, Hon’ble Minister visited a medical camp run at the premises of Govt Primary School and interacted with the volunteers running the camp and the villagers who had come for check-up and medicines. Speaking during his visit, Shri Naik said: “As directed by Hon’ble Prime Minister Shri Narendra Modi ji, Union Ministers have been reaching out personally to families impacted by floods in Punjab. Beyond politics, our focus is on the welfare of farmers and citizens. The Centre would extend all possible support to ensure speedy rehabilitation and returning of normalcy in the State.”He emphasized that the Government of India stands firmly with Punjab in this hour of need and is working in coordination with the State Government, NDRF, Security forces and local administration. Shri Naik recalled his recent visit to Patiala district on September 20, where he had interacted with flood-hit farmers and families. He reiterated that all necessary support would continue till normalcy is fully restored. On second day of his visit to Kapurthala District, Hon’ble Minister also visited and paid obeisance at Gurudwara Saiflabad Patsahi Sixth and Bhagwan Valmiki Mandir, Kapurthala seeking blessings for the welfare of the people of Punjab.Dignitaries and senior officials from district administration accompanied Hon’ble Minister during the visit. ********** (Release ID: 2175993)
